already connected error when send email on schedule from dashboard designer
search cancel

already connected error when send email on schedule from dashboard designer

book

Article ID: 254011

calendar_today

Updated On:

Products

DX Unified Infrastructure Management (Nimsoft / UIM)

Issue/Introduction

Unable to send email in test from dashboard designer with the following error in the dashboard.log:

2022-11-09 14:26:06.266 [QuartzScheduler_Worker-1]  ERROR com.firehunter.dashboard.service.SchedulerService:runAction:196 service.SchedulerService - Action failed: com.firehunter.dashboard.models.scheduler.EmailAction@78339890
java.lang.IllegalStateException: already connected
 at javax.mail.Service.connect(Service.java:214) ~[mail-1.4.3.jar:1.4.7]
 at com.firehunter.dashboard.models.scheduler.EmailAction._send(EmailAction.java:201) ~[dashboard-api-20.4.5.jar:20.4.5]
 at com.firehunter.dashboard.models.scheduler.EmailAction.send(EmailAction.java:170) ~[dashboard-api-20.4.5.jar:20.4.5]
 at com.firehunter.dashboard.models.scheduler.EmailAction.execute(EmailAction.java:76) ~[dashboard-api-20.4.5.jar:20.4.5]
 at com.firehunter.dashboard.service.SchedulerService.runAction(SchedulerService.java:186) [dashboard-api-20.4.5.jar:20.4.5]
 at com.firehunter.dashboard.service.SchedulerService.runReport(SchedulerService.java:83) [dashboard-api-20.4.5.jar:20.4.5]
 at com.firehunter.dashboard.scheduler.JobRunner.execute(JobRunner.java:46) [dashboard-api-20.4.5.jar:20.4.5]
 at org.quartz.core.JobRunShell.run(JobRunShell.java:202) [quartz-2.3.2.jar:?]
 at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:573) [quartz-2.3.2.jar:?]
2022-11-09 14:26:06.283 [QuartzScheduler_Worker-1]  ERROR com.firehunter.dashboard.service.SchedulerService:runReport:85 service.SchedulerService - Could not email scheduled dashboard report. Scheduled job name : other
java.lang.IllegalStateException: already connected
 at javax.mail.Service.connect(Service.java:214) ~[mail-1.4.3.jar:1.4.7]
 at com.firehunter.dashboard.models.scheduler.EmailAction._send(EmailAction.java:201) ~[dashboard-api-20.4.5.jar:20.4.5]
 at com.firehunter.dashboard.models.scheduler.EmailAction.send(EmailAction.java:170) ~[dashboard-api-20.4.5.jar:20.4.5]
 at com.firehunter.dashboard.models.scheduler.EmailAction.execute(EmailAction.java:76) ~[dashboard-api-20.4.5.jar:20.4.5]
 at com.firehunter.dashboard.service.SchedulerService.runAction(SchedulerService.java:186) ~[dashboard-api-20.4.5.jar:20.4.5]
 at com.firehunter.dashboard.service.SchedulerService.runReport(SchedulerService.java:83) [dashboard-api-20.4.5.jar:20.4.5]
 at com.firehunter.dashboard.scheduler.JobRunner.execute(JobRunner.java:46) [dashboard-api-20.4.5.jar:20.4.5]
 at org.quartz.core.JobRunShell.run(JobRunShell.java:202) [quartz-2.3.2.jar:?]
 at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:573) [quartz-2.3.2.jar:?]
2022-11-09 14:26:29.704 [QuartzScheduler_QuartzSchedulerThread]  DEBUG org.quartz.core.QuartzSchedulerThread:run:291 core.QuartzSchedulerThread - batch acquisition of 0 triggers
2022-11-09 14:26:31.391 [dashboard-akka.actor.default-dispatcher-57]  DEBUG com.firehunter.dashboard.util.LogUtils:logDebug:21 actors.AlarmsActor - Asking for alarms list (timeout: 5000 ms.) (alarms)

Environment

Release: 20.4 + CU5
Component: Dashboard Designer

Resolution

ump_dashboard-20.4.5hf1 - attached

Attachments

ump_dashboard-20.4.5-HF_1670260468952.zip get_app